Gentron's Smart Power High Energy Module-SPHEM series
The authors describe a novel type of power hybrid circuit incorporating high-power switching capability along with smart power features in a lightweight, hermetically sealed package. The limitations of existing power hybrids are discussed along with the advantages provided by the high-energy-module. Specifications of the SPHEM are presented along with information on how to use this device in power control applications. A design example is presented which shows how twelve SPHEMS are used to form a high-power H-bridge motor speed control. Packaging information and an interconnection diagram are included.<>
